UpdateScanner is a Firefox extension that monitors specified web pages for you and lets you know whenever they have been updated. You can use UpdateScanner in place of an RSS reader, or in conjunction with one, so that you can stay updated even on pages that don’t provide Atom or RSS feeds. Once you have installed the UpdateScanner extension, you can add pages that you would like the program to monitor from the right-click drop-down menu when you are viewing the page from Firefox. You can set preferences such as how often you want to check for updates, and whether minor updates should be ignored. You are notified of changes by a small arrow in the bottom right corner of your screen, which changes colors when there are updates. Click on the arrow to display the UpdateScanner sidebar, which will show the updated sites in bold. You can click on a site in the sidebar to visit it, where you will find updates highlighted in yellow.
